In your own home, you can perform simple yet effective exercises to lose weight. Most gym trainers recommend doing exercises such as pushups, squats and fast walking. Pushups is one form of strength training. Your arm supports 70% of your body weight when you are doing pushups. You can perform this exercise if you want to develop muscles at your back and arm strengths. You can do the squatting if your want to develop your buttocks and leg muscles. The largest muscle in the body is legs and buttocks. While facing forward you must place your feet at shoulder width to perform squatting. For 2- 3 sets, squat down and up for 10- 20 times. You can also try to place 2- 5 dumbbells at your hands while working out. Another exercise is the fast walking. Burning fat is made easy when you are doing the fast walking. Try to maintain as much speed as possible as long as you can.
